基于混沌序列的图像分块加密方法

摘    要:为了提高图像的加密效果和加密效率,给出一种新的图像置乱加密算法。首先把一幅大的图像分解为适当大小的子块图像,给定适当的初始值和参数,以此作为密码生成混沌序列,再生成该混沌序列的主遍历矩阵,并以此矩阵对块进行置乱;然后再选择另一对初始值和参数生成混沌序列,并以该混沌序列的主遍历矩阵对每图像子块进行置乱加密。该算法的加密效果和加密速度明显优于Arnold、幻方等变换,该算法是一个有效的、实用的图像加密算法。

Abstract:To improve the effect and the speed of image encryption, a new image encryption algorithm is presented. First,divide the origined image into small blocks with suitable size, and a initial value and a parameter as passwords to generate a chaos sequences, and the blocks are scrambled with the ergodic matrix of the chaos sequences. Then every block is scrambled with a new chaos sequences generated from the other pair of initial value and parameter. The proposed algorithm is better than Arnold or magic square algorithms in effect or speed; it is a very effective and useful image encryption algorithm.
